Here is a deep feature analysis of that specific idea. The deepest feature of Beautiful Boy is not the tragedy of addiction, but the suspension of judgment in love . David Sheff (Steve Carell) is a journalist trained to analyze and solve problems. He cannot "solve" his son Nic (Timothée Chalamet).
